Hour 2 - The "White Men Are Evil" Argument

In Hour 2 of The Clay Travis & Buck Sexton Show, Clay and Buck deliver a fiery breakdown of the political and cultural chaos unfolding across America, with a sharp focus on New York politics, identity politics, and historical revisionism. The hour opens with commentary on Governor Kathy Hochul’s awkward attempt to downplay chants of “Tax the Rich” at a progressive rally, which Clay and Buck frame as emblematic of the Democratic Party’s shift from race-based to class-based neo-Marxist rhetoric.

The hosts then turn their attention to Zohran Mamdani, the leading candidate for New York City mayor, and dissect his radical platform and controversial family background. They highlight statements made by Mamdani’s father, a Columbia University professor, who accused the United States of inspiring Nazi genocide through its treatment of Native Americans. Clay and Buck push back hard, offering a detailed historical rebuttal that includes references to colonial history, tribal warfare, and global conquest, arguing that the left’s narrative is rooted in anti-American sentiment and historical ignorance.

The conversation expands to critique the broader Democratic leadership, including figures like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ez, Chuck Schumer, Hakeem Jeffries, and Gavin Newsom, warning that the “New York City liberal” and “California liberal” brands are becoming toxic in middle America. They praise more moderate Democratic mayors like Daniel Lurie in San Francisco and Muriel Bowser in Washington, D.C., for showing signs of pragmatism, especially in working with President Trump on crime reduction and urban policy.

Clay and Buck also analyze Joe Biden’s recent speech, where he claimed the country is in its worst state in 50 years. They counter this narrative by citing record stock market highs, low unemployment, and Trump’s successful foreign diplomacy, including trade talks with China. The hosts argue that Biden’s legacy is defined by inflation, cognitive decline, and failed leadership, drawing parallels to the Jimmy Carter era.

A major segment is devoted to the fallout from Special Counsel Robert Hur’s report, which questioned Biden’s mental fitness. The hosts criticize White House Press Secretary Karine Jean-Pierre for her dismissive response and highlight the media’s shifting tone as journalists begin to confront the administration’s failures.

The hour wraps with listener talkbacks, including shoutouts to Texas, Florida, and Tennessee as top red-state destinations with no state income tax. Clay admits to owing Sean Hannity hundreds of dollars in unpaid sports bets and shares a humorous anecdote about rooftop nudity and his wife’s reaction to nearby construction workers.
